Just throw a radius arm on one side (I've always put the radius arm on the side closest to the diff which helps keep the u-joint pointed at the t-case better than when mounted on the opposite side) and a straight link on the other side. Sure you'll lose tune-ability vs 3 or 4 link, but if you start out with a bit more castor than ideal, and keep the arm/link as long and flat as possible, you probably won't miss it. It will still articulate smoothly (unlike radius arms on both sides) and you'll still maintain consistent suspension cycling and axle location/wrap control (unlike leaf springs.) Obviously you'll still need the trac bar, but it sure is easier to package when you've only got 2 mounting points at the skid.

Line the gears up on a flat granit surface. Then find center to center after you squeeze them together with a reciept inbetween them.

My firat prints from shapeways fit really well. They only took me about 10 minutes to design each case.
